I know nothing about swapping engines
 
If i was going to get an engine swap for my 95 dx 4d auto (D15B7), what should i do and which engine should i choose? Where could i get it from and about how much would it be? Any info helps.

Street Sniper 06-14-2005 08:05 PM

RE: I know nothing about swapping engines
 
Start here Swap Info (Sticky) and then go to "EG Swaps" and start reading.

But if you need instant gratification the most popular would probably be to swap the V-Tec head on to your block, aka the "mini-me." It essentially gives you a V-Tec motor with higher compression, so ~ 125-130 HP. A bigger and better swap would be to go to the B16 DOHC V-Tec. I think that one is ~ 160 HP.
